1. Product Overview
This manual provides essential information for the safe and effective use of your HPI Racing 105520 6-Cell 7.2V 1100mAh NiMH Battery. This battery is specifically designed for the Mini Recon Truck (HPID2552) and features a side-to-side cell configuration.

Image: HPI Racing 105520 6-Cell 7.2V 1100mAh NiMH Battery, showing its compact design and connector.
Key Features:
- 6-Cell 7.2V NiMH Battery
- 1100mAh Capacity
- Side-to-side cell configuration
- Equipped with a white connector specific to the Mini Recon
2. Safety Information
Read and understand all safety warnings before using this battery. Failure to follow these instructions may result in fire, personal injury, or property damage.
- Charging: Always use a charger specifically designed for NiMH batteries, such as the HPIP5525. Never use a charger designed for LiPo or other battery chemistries.
- Supervision: Never leave charging batteries unattended.
- Temperature: Do not charge or store batteries in extreme temperatures (below 0°C / 32°F or above 45°C / 113°F).
- Damage: Do not use or charge a battery that is damaged, swollen, or leaking. Dispose of damaged batteries properly.
- Short Circuit: Avoid short-circuiting the battery terminals.
- Disposal: Dispose of batteries according to local regulations. Do not dispose of in household waste.
- Children: Keep batteries out of reach of children. Recommended age for use is 15 years and up.
3. Setup
3.1 Unpacking
Carefully remove the battery from its packaging. Inspect the battery for any visible damage. If damage is present, do not use the battery and contact your retailer.
3.2 Initial Charging
Before first use, the battery must be fully charged. You will need a compatible NiMH charger, such as the HPIP5525 (sold separately). Follow the instructions provided with your charger for proper charging procedures. Ensure the battery is cool before charging.
4. Operating
4.1 Connecting the Battery
The HPI Racing 105520 battery features a white connector specifically designed for the Mini Recon Truck. Carefully align the battery connector with the corresponding connector on your Mini Recon Truck and push firmly until it clicks into place. Ensure a secure connection to prevent power interruptions.
4.2 Usage Guidelines
- Always ensure the battery is fully charged before operating your vehicle for optimal performance.
- Avoid completely discharging the battery, as this can reduce its lifespan. Stop using the vehicle when you notice a significant drop in power.
- Allow the battery to cool down after use before recharging.
- Do not expose the battery to water or excessive moisture.
5. Maintenance
5.1 Charging
- Use only a compatible NiMH charger (e.g., HPIP5525).
- Charge in a well-ventilated area, away from flammable materials.
- Monitor the battery during charging. Disconnect immediately if it becomes excessively hot or swells.
- Do not overcharge. Some chargers require manual disconnection after a certain time (e.g., 4 hours for 1100mAh).
5.2 Storage
- Store the battery in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ight and extreme temperatures.
- For long-term storage, charge the battery to approximately 50% capacity.
- Do not store fully charged or fully discharged for extended periods.
5.3 Cleaning
- Wipe the battery exterior with a clean, dry cloth.
- Do not use solvents or harsh chemicals.
- Ensure connectors are clean and free of debris.
6. Troubleshooting
| Issue |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Battery not charging | Incorrect charger; faulty charger; damaged battery; poor connection | Ensure correct NiMH charger (HPIP5525); check charger functionality; inspect battery for damage; ensure secure connection. |
| Short run time | Battery not fully charged; aging battery; high current draw from vehicle | Ensure full charge; consider battery replacement if old; check vehicle for excessive resistance. |
| Battery gets hot during use/charge | Over-discharge; overcharge; internal short; high current draw | Avoid over-discharge; monitor charging; discontinue use if excessive heat or swelling occurs and dispose safely. |
7. Specifications
| Specification | Value |
|---|---|
| Model Number | HPIC9920 |
| Battery Cell Composition | NiMH |
| Voltage | 7.2 Volts |
| Battery Capacity | 1100 Milliampere Hour (mAh) |
| Unit Count | 1 Count |
| Product Dimensions | 4.75 x 4 x 1.13 inches |
| Item Weight | 4.6 ounces |
| Manufacturer Recommended Age | 15 years and up |
